cedar,

the point about the lighter shade is true - this is what I experienced. you made need to try it in a lighter shade as long as you are sure you have found the perfect tone.

Another tip to try is to mix a tiny pinch of the mmu with your moisturizer or aloe vera gel(the purest you can find) and apply this to your face either with fingers or a foundation brush. Do one section of your face at a time with aloe vera gel as it dries quickly and can be harder to blend if you do the whole face at once.

One other thing I realized is that you need what seems like an impossibly small amount of mmu and too much can also emphasize everything on your face.
